Covering part of McLean County, Illinois, ZIP Code 61744 has about 1,917 residents. Its median household income of $70,859 runs below the McLean County figure of $78,329.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 61744's population held roughly steady from 1,923 to 1,917, while its median gross rent rose 7.5% from $710 to $763.

White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 88.1% of the population. 77.9% of workers drive to work alone.
